How yall see Charlo vs Castano?

I’d say Charlo is a slight favorite but it really could go either way.
Multiple factors to count in... Castano has the better activity but Charlo excels when he counter shorter fighters who pressure him and that’s true even if Castano is not the dumb kind who defends with his face but has a solid degense. On the flip side for Charlo Castano seems to have a good chin, he might eats Charlo’s counters and outworks him :patrice:
Charlo would have to pull something out the hat that Castano doesn’t see coming.

Leaning toward Charlo but I can imagine anything.

Pacquiao claims that he spoke with Top Rank's CEO, Bob Arum, about the possibility of fighting World Boxing Organization (WBO) welterweight Terence Crawford.
However, Pacquiao wants a hefty sum of money for such a fight.
“I like to fight somebody who has a title,” Pacquiao told Daily Tribune .
“We told Bob I get $40 million and Crawford gets $10 million.
“I will fight anybody. You know me, I don’t back away from any challenge. Bring ‘em on!”

You are overlooking one big thing about Tank vs all these guys. Tank has A LOT of options bro. He could fight Gary Russell Jr. or Navarette at 126 if he can make weight(doubt it, but it could happen at a catchweight). At 130 he has a potential mega fight with Shakur waiting for him, maybe even the winner of Berchelt/Valdez. Also at 135 he has those options as well. Tank has too many options to be focused on chasing Lopez, if anything Lopez should be chasing Tank.
